Output 51f86f94db0840666b8b9c0eb4f2a3ff18aa90c7764d0079ae74f60440f29a44:0

value
26535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f292dfd30d5a2520195bfffb743571ac1f4f2922 OP_EQUAL
address
3PodPyPKT1zw152wWB6cUnEJxUcjT92pN1
transaction
51f86f94db0840666b8b9c0eb4f2a3ff18aa90c7764d0079ae74f60440f29a44
spent
true